World of Wires: Man’s shop front hidden by so many wires that no customers will visit! (PHOTOS)

The electrical company has done one Chonburi business owner very dirty last month and it’s costing him nearly all of his income.

When the electricians came for a repair on the street where Somjitrachai Hormsap, 41, has his upholstery shop, they “fixed” an exploded electrical box by installing a massive tangle of cables and wires to “repair” the problem. The tangle is right in front of his shop and now, not only can people barely get into his store, they are also scared of risking their lives to come in by passing all those wires.

It’s surely not the first time that Thailand has tangled with dangling street wires. Why, the country is even known for it. After Bill Gates blogged about it, and tourists have posed with the scary street wires as a joke, the government has sworn that they are going to repair these eyesores. But, that obviously hasn’t happened yet.

Somjitrachai’s shop, in Sri Racha, has been hidden behind these wires for more than a month, reported Thairath.

He has repeatedly called the company to remove or reduce the wires but they have not helped, so he decided to take his story public via Facebook.
